United Counties Football League
2005-2006 Season
Division One

Irchester United  2    Bugbrooke St Michaels  3

Saturday, 15 October 2005



A strong second half comeback saw Bugbrooke extend their unbeaten run to five games. The contest looked like going the Romans way in the first half as they opened up a two goal lead, Jason Vaughan opening the scoring after twenty minutes and Chris Boniface doubling the lead ten minutes before the break. Shaun Daly started Bugbrooke's fightback in the first minute of the second half. Hami Seddix levelled on the hour and followed up with the decider after 76 minutes.
